So the interviews start with a screening call, then there are three more interviews that cover your technical skills, your behavioral skills, and whether you'd be a good cultural fit. The interviews were with different people from the company, so you meet a bunch of different teams.

I had two calls with the hiring manager, then an interview day with a case study and four behavioral interviews with different team members like founders, other PMs, and design.
